Cathy Stacey
Cathy Stacey is one of the analysts at Property Share Market Economics (PSE). Citations to her work are typically attributed simply as PSE on the rest of this wiki.
Summary
Cathy Stacey is PSE’s Australia/US property market analyst and the regular host/moderator of the Boom Bust Insiders (BBI) monthly Q&A sessions. She distributes Cathy’s Notes (written summaries) after each BBI session, curates the session recordings onto the PSE website, and contributes original chart analysis — most notably the gold 7,200-day count and 64-week sideways thesis developed from the 2006 cycle analog. She co-authored analysis on the 14-Up-4-Down structure of the cycle and tracks US and Australian property market data as leading cycle indicators.

Key Contributions
- BBI Q&A facilitation — moderates monthly sessions with Phil Anderson and Akhil Patel; distributes written summaries
- Gold 7,200-day count (April 2026): Identified that 7,200 calendar days from Gold’s May 2006 top = January 2026 top; fall since = 27% (note: 72/27 Gann symmetry; 72 × 2 = 144). [Source: april-2026-bbi-qa-recording.md, 2026-04-30]
- Gold 64-week sideways thesis: If 2006 pattern repeats, gold moves sideways 64 weeks from March 2026 low → June 2027 before final leg up. 64 = 8² (Gann square). [Source: april-2026-bbi-qa-recording.md, 2026-04-30]
- NASDAQ 4,320 trading days count: NASDAQ recent top was 4,320 trading days from the March 2009 low. [Source: BBI April 29 2026 transcript, 2026-04-29]
- 14-Up-4-Down analysis: Contributed to identifying the asymmetric cycle structure with extended research on US homebuilder price history
- US and Australian property market data — tracks city-level rent declines as leading cycle-peak signals; presented data on US city rent decline in BBI April 2026
